Horror is innately xenophobic. Fear of Dracula or witches or zombies or the Upside Down is fear of something that seems like “us” but is not “us.” Some horror stories actively grapple with this aspect, some just embrace it, but it’s a valid reading of most horror stories.

I don’t think the border policy read is that much of a stretch, but I also think it might not be intentional. This season is heavily inspired by The Thing and Invasion of the Body Snatchers, both classics about Cold War fears about commie infiltration. Those fears are still there, but now they are about immigrants

But the flayed aren’t portrayed as the hated Other from which society recoils. They’re portrayed as an extreme of social conformity.
